Northborough groups kick off Annual Backpack Drive

Northborough Moms and Tots and Northborough Helping Hands Association, Inc. are once again teaming up to for the Fifth Annual Backpack Drive to benefit students in need in the Northborough public schools. Last year, a total of 125 backpacks were requested.

Once again, businesses, community organizations, and individuals are invited to assist in making the drive another success. According to the organizers there are several ways to help:

1. Make a monetary donation (checks should be made payable to Northborough Helping Hands Assoc. Inc.) and mailed to PO Box 383, Northborough, MA 01532. Be sure to note that the contribution is for the backpack drive.

2. Gift cards to stores are also welcomed and will be used towards the purchase of school supplies.

3. Donate new school supplies to the Drive.  There will be two local drop-off locations:  4 Longfellow Rd, Northborough and 1 Stratton Way, Northborough. Both locations will have a well- marked plastic bin to receive donations beginning June 1.

Items needed include large backpacks (17″ or larger in gender neutral colors); pencils; Crayola crayons, markers (fine and broad point in classic colors) and colored pencils; glue sticks, pens, pencil sharpeners with barrels, pocket folders, one subject notebooks, insulated lunch bags, scissors, highlighters, rulers, 3×5 index cards, large erasers, loose leaf lined paper, scientific calculators, one and three inch binders, 3×3 post it pads, three subject notebooks, and black Sharpies fine point.

Donations will be used 100 percent towards the effort. Northborough Helping Hands is a recognized 501(c)(3) charity and monetary donations are tax-deductible to the extent provided by the law.

For more information go to  http://northboroughmoms.bravehost.com/Backpack2012.html. The deadline for monetary donations is June 30.
